Structural Integration Secrets

Vibration dampeners matter more than you’d think—forklifts rattling nearby? No sweat. Advanced systems use liquid cooling loops wrapping battery racks, maintaining 77°F optimal temps even in Arizona summers. Battery Storage: The Heart of Reliability

Why do batteries dictate success? Solar’s intermittent—factories need 24/7 power without glitchy performance. Lithium-ion dominates, but flow batteries are sneaking in for 10+ hour discharge cycles. Tesla’s Megapack gets headlines, but startups like Form Energy are pushing iron-air tech that stores energy for days. Battery management systems (BMS) are the unsung heroes. They juggle cell balancing, fire suppression, and peak shaving—like a chessmaster directing electrons. One misstep? Thermal runaway could turn your containerized solar power into a very expensive campfire. DOE studies show smart BMS units boost lifespan by 200%.

Overcoming Design Challenges Like a Pro

Space constraints bite hard. Squeezing 500kWh storage into 160 sq ft requires vertical battery stacking and custom busbar layouts. Then there’s corrosion—salty coastal air eats components faster than a TikTok trend. Solutions? Marine-grade aluminum enclosures and conformal coating on PCBs. Frankly, some early designs were cheugy over-engineered messes. But today’s gen uses AI-driven airflow simulation to avoid hot spots.

Another headache: regulatory spaghetti. UL 9540 certification takes months, but skipping it means insurers won’t touch you.
